11th Condom Day celebrated in Nepal
 

11th Condom Day was organized with a number of activities in Nepal on 22 October. Nepal Red Cross Society and more than 60 other governmental and non-governmental organizations working in the field of HIV/ AIDS, reproductive health, family planning and social marketing of condom were involved in celebrating the day nationwide with the objective of sensitizing the public of the use of condom for protection from HIV/ AIDS and other communicable diseases and family planning. Slogan of this year's Condom Day was "Proper use of condoms for dual protection".


The Condom Day Celebration Committee coordinated by the NRCS organized interaction programmes on radio and television and duet song live performance to raise awareness of the public. Renowned folk singers sang amidst a big crowd imparting message on the importance and use of condom. Street dramas and comedies with messages were also presented on the occasion. Almost 2.5 million people are expected to have received message on condom use from the activities.


The Nepal Red Cross district branches also organized various activities to mark the day. Folk songs, street dramas and rallies were performed displaying placards and banners with message on use of condom, HIV/AIDS and related issues.
Promotion of condom use has got an ample priority from government as well as non-governmental organizations in Nepal for a few years keeping in view the spreading threat of HIV/AIDS and STIs.
